High Point shooting seriously injures 17-year-old in Seattle

A 17-year-old boy was shot in the High Point neighborhood in West Seattle early Thursday morning, Seattle police say. Officers responded to reports of “rapid gunfire” near Sylvan Way Southwest and Southwest Morgan Street around 12:45 a.m., police said.
